如何用Java连接数据库

adminweb

在Java中连接数据库是一个常见的需求,无论是进行数据存储、查询还是处理其他数据库相关操作,都需要通过Java程序与数据库建立连接,下面将详细介绍如何使用Java连接数据库的步骤。

选择数据库和驱动

你需要确定要连接的数据库类型(如MySQL、Oracle、SQL Server等)以及相应的Java驱动,对于MySQL,常用的驱动是MySQL Connector/J;对于Oracle,则是JDBC驱动,确保你已经下载并安装了适当的驱动包。

添加驱动依赖

在Java项目中,你需要将数据库驱动依赖添加到项目的类路径中,如果你使用的是Maven或Gradle等构建工具,可以通过添加相应的依赖项来自动管理驱动依赖。

编写Java代码连接数据库

下面是一个使用Java连接MySQL数据库的示例代码:

导入必要的包:

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;

编写连接数据库的代码:

public class DatabaseConnection {
    public static void main(String[] args) {
        String url = "jdbc:mysql://localhost:3306/your_database_name"; // 替换为你的数据库URL
        String username = "your_username"; // 替换为你的数据库用户名
        String password = "your_password"; // 替换为你的数据库密码
        try {
            // 加载并注册JDBC驱动(如果使用Maven等构建工具,这一步通常由依赖管理自动完成)
            Class.forName("com.mysql.cj.jdbc.Driver"); // 根据你的驱动包版本可能有所不同
            // 建立与数据库的连接
            Connection connection = DriverManager.getConnection(url, username, password);
            // 连接成功,可以进行后续的数据库操作...
        } catch (ClassNotFoundException e) {
            e.printStackTrace(); // 驱动未找到的异常处理
        } catch (SQLException e) {
            e.printStackTrace(); // 数据库连接异常处理
        }
    }
}

执行代码并测试连接

运行上述Java代码,如果能够成功连接到数据库并执行相关操作,则说明Java连接数据库的步骤已经完成,你可以根据需要进一步进行数据查询、增删改查等操作。

注意事项

  1. 确保数据库服务正在运行且可访问。
  2. 检查URL、用户名和密码是否正确。
  3. 根据使用的数据库类型和驱动,可能需要添加额外的依赖或配置。
  4. 在处理数据库连接时,注意异常处理和资源释放,确保程序稳定运行。

点击这里查看更多关于如何用Java连接数据库的详细教程和示例代码

  • Java 编程语言中如何使用字符流来写入文件内容
  • 三家官网已变黑白!中金黄金市值蒸发超50亿,6名学生遇难最新细节披露
  • 2.95亿存款 “失踪” 案拉锯,银行履行判决后反诉 | 局外人
  • C语言基础,如何进行函数声明
  • 光大银行:正在积极制定个人消费贷款贴息具体实施细则等
  • include
  • include
  • Java如何实现实时交互
  • include
  • 五部门:保险公司、保险中介机构不得与从事机动车统筹等业务经营的非金融持牌机构进行任何合作
  • Java编程中如何调出左侧界面或元素
  • 最新披露!花旗集团举牌港交所,位列第二大股东!
  • 工行带头表态:整治“内卷式”竞争!
  • include
  • 广汇物流(600603)、富通信息(000836)投资者索赔案持续推进
  • include
  • 本文"如何用Java连接数据库"文章版权声明:除非注明,否则均为技术百科网原创文章,转载或复制请以超链接形式并注明出处。

    如何用Java连接数据库

    取消
    微信二维码
    微信二维码
    支付宝二维码